Transaction d63def9c17e871077cedccdd256d3ba66cbcafddc5fa07336882bbd86a11099c
1 Input
1 Output
-
d63def9c17e871077cedccdd256d3ba66cbcafddc5fa07336882bbd86a11099c:0
- value
- 506985
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c82fca3de67e23f00cf832016940eb7fe6432eb OP_EQUAL
- address
- 35kNa7Srh7iN81AFDsAx2gs8WQkp3ZTyYB